Filing History

IRS 990 filing history for Geisinger Health Plan showing financial trends over 14 years of public records:

Over 14 years of IRS 990 filings (2011–2023), Geisinger Health Plan's revenue has grown by 238.9%, moving from $948.5M to $3.2B. Total assets increased by 172.6% over the same period, from $222.1M to $605.5M. Total functional expenses rose by 245%, from $908.2M to $3.1B. In its most recent filing year (2023), Geisinger Health Plan reported a surplus of $81.8M, with revenue exceeding expenses. The organization holds $200.1M in liabilities against $605.5M in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 33.0%), resulting in net assets of $405.4M.

IRS 990 forms are annual information returns that most tax-exempt organizations must file with the IRS. These forms provide detailed financial information including revenue, expenses, assets, liabilities, and compensation of officers.
